
Horst Köhler
Horst Köhler is a former German politician who served as the President of Germany from 2004 to 2010. He is recognized for his contributions to German politics and his efforts in international diplomacy, particularly regarding development and economic issues. Köhler's tenure as president was marked by a focus on social equity and Germany's role in global affairs.
